September 2006
IPE Ltd successfully completes BBC West One project
–
Phase 1 Radio Studio delivery
IPE Ltd, UK based radio and audio systems specialists
are extremely proud to have been a major contributor to the success
of the BBC West One Project - Phase 1 radio studio delivery. IPE
provided systems integration services for 67 technical areas in
the redeveloped buildings of Broadcasting House and Western House
in London.

BBC Broadcasting House
The redevelopment of Broadcasting House is the BBC’s single
largest capital project ever. When complete, this 80,000 square meter
structure will provide state of the art production and broadcast facilities,
and be the hub of the BBC’s national and international live
output.
The IPE System Integration included the following facilities:
- general purpose (GP) cubicles
- studios
- workshops
- digital production (DP) suites
- call handling areas
- voice booths
- working offices (Woffices)
- associated local apparatus rooms (LARs).
The project included integration and interfacing to the following
equipment:
- Studer Vista and DHD4200 & 2200 - audio mixing
- Colledia (formerly BNCS) - remote control and monitoring
- Lawo – main audio routing
- Delec – communications system
- Phone Box – phone in system
- VCS Dira! - play servers (play out system)
- VCS Medianet - editing and scheduling
- SADiE v5 - multlitrack digital audio editor.
General
Purpose (GP) cubicles |

GP Cubicle
|
|
The GP cubicles perform
a variety of production processes using a wide variety of audio
material. This can be talk shows, features, drama, live
performed music and phone–in programmes.
The Larger GPs incorporated
Studer Vista 6 and On-air 3000 mixers. The On-Air 3000
was used for routing, processing and recording of local and
outside sources independently of the main mixer operation.
The smaller GPs incorporated DHD 4200 series audio mixing
desks.
|
Workshops |

Workshops
|
|
The Workshops are mainly used for
voice recording, face to face interviews, interviews via an
outside source, listening, editing etc. but also have full facilities
to go live to air if required.
The Workshops used DHD 4200 series audio mixing desks.
|
Digital
Production Suites (DPs) |

Digital Production Suite
|
|
The DPs areas are used for sophisticated
quality improvement, dubbing, audio manipulation and management.
The DPs areas used DHD 2200 series audio mixing desks. |
Working
Office (Woffice) |

Working Office
|
|
These are stand alone editing areas
for pre- and post production located in office standard acoustically
treated rooms. They required a variety of devices such as multitrack
digial editors (SADiE), VCS Medianet (digital editors) and Intellimix
mixers.

Graham Pearl, IPE’s West One Project Manager, said "The
project was a real challenge for IPE, with resources simultaneously
spread across a number of buildings, floors and areas. On-going building
and construction works were a big factor in the project timescales.
At the beginning of the on-site period the new technical areas in
BH where literally cut off from the outside world by the surrounding
building works which made the logistics in particular a big challenge.
"To minimise the time spent on-site it was necessary to make
extensive use of our off-site prefabrication facilities.
"Once the building work and technical infrastructure were finished
it was a terrific team effort to get all the areas completed and commissioned
on time".
